Day 3

More overnight rain resulted in some getting under the cover. Therefore there was to be no further play with the match abandoned.

Day 2

No play Tuesday due to a wet outfield.

Day 1

Heavy rain from yesterday delayed the start until after lunch – Durham won the toss and asked Yorkshire to bat first – 24 overs were lost.

Four of the first 8 overs were maidens however Finlay Bean and Will Luxton reached a half century partnership in the 14th over and had reached 63 before Bean was caught behind for 25 from 48 balls with 5 fours.

James Wharton joined Luxton and they added 44 in 99 balls before the former was brilliantly caught and bowled by Drissell for 19: 107-2.

Luxton completed his half century from 72 balls with 10 fours but he was caught at slip for 61 (110 balls; 11 fours) and tea was taken.

Following tea 25 balls were bowled before a further rain interruption. This led to a further 5 overs being lost. A further resumption was then curtailed at 4.57 pm before play was abandoned for the day at 5.40 pm.

Yorkshire close on 132-3, Hill 9 not out and Tattersall 14 not out.
